Módulo: DOC. IMPORTAÇÃO
Funcionalidade: DI
Data/Hora da Publicação: 05/03/2008 00:00:00
Data/Hora Última Alteração: 09/03/2010 11:57:59
Descrição da Nota: O EXTRATO DA LI NÃO APARECE O NR DO MATERIAL E DESCRIÇÃO NO DETALHE ITEM
Sintoma
O extrato da LI, não aparece o nr. do material e a descrição no detalhe do item (campos
/PWS/ZYCIT003-MATNR, PWS/ZYCIT003-DESCR), assim o despachante não consegue identificar o material da
LI.
Solução
Implementar o Código do Produto na /pws/zycit229 e configurar nos programas de DI e LI
Domínio /PWS/ZYGLD049
7.0
Informações Complementares
----------------------------------------------------------------------------------------------------
Nota Número 06111 Data: 05/03/2008 Hora: 16:03:40
----------------------------------------------------------------------------------------------------
----------------------------------------------------------------------------------------------------
Nota Número : 06111
Categoria : Melhoria
Prioridade : Média
Versão PW.CE : 7.0
Pacote : 00005
Agrupamento : 00052
----------------------------------------------------------------------------------------------------
Referência às notas relacionadas:
Número - Ordem - Descrição Breve
----------------------------------------------------------------------------------------------------
O EXTRATO DA LI NÃO APARECE O NR DO MATERIAL E DESCRIÇÃO NO DETALHE ITEM
----------------------------------------------------------------------------------------------------
Palavras Chave:
EXTRATO - LI - EXTRATO LI - DI
----------------------------------------------------------------------------------------------------
Objetos da nota:
DOMD /PWS/ZYGLD049
REPS /PWS/MZYCI020F02
REPS /PWS/MZYCI023F03
----------------------------------------------------------------------------------------------------
Modificações efetuadas em DOMD /PWS/ZYGLD049
------------------------------------------------------------------------
Domínio modificado: /PWS/ZYGLD049
-Valores individuais
Incluído valor fixo "14"
Texto incluído, idioma: PT (14 caracteres):
"CÓDIGO PRODUTO"
----------------------------------------------------------------------------------------------------
Modificações efetuadas em REPS /PWS/MZYCI020F02
...
FORM fill_desc.
* >> Início da inclusão: FORM FILL_DESC
DATA: v_matnr like ekpo-matnr,
v_mat(18) TYPE c.
* << Fim da inclusão
IF /pws/zycie078-dtuserc IS INITIAL AND
( sy-tcode EQ '/PWS/ZYCI020_C' OR
sy-tcode EQ '/PWS/ZYCI020_I' OR
sy-tcode EQ '/PWS/ZYCI020_P' ) .
/pws/zycie078-dtuserc = sy-datum .
ENDIF.
CLEAR rtexti.
CONCATENATE it_zycit079-nrseqli it_zycit079-ebeln
it_zycit079-ebelp INTO v_txtki.
PERFORM preenche_thead USING wa_thead 'CE01'.
...
...
ENDIF.
ENDIF.
ELSEIF itab_zycit229-txtdesc = '11'.
rtexti-tdformat = '*'.
CONCATENATE text-172 it_zycit079-ebeln
INTO rtexti-tdline SEPARATED BY space.
APPEND rtexti.
ELSEIF itab_zycit229-txtdesc = '12'.
rtexti-tdformat = '*'.
CONCATENATE text-171 it_zycit079-ebelp
* >> Início da inclusão: FORM FILL_DESC
INTO rtexti-tdline SEPARATED BY space.
APPEND rtexti.
ELSEIF itab_zycit229-txtdesc = '14'.
SELECT SINGLE matnr FROM ekpo INTO v_matnr
WHERE ebeln = /PWS/ZYCIE079A-ebeln
AND ebelp = /PWS/ZYCIE079A-ebelp.
SELECT SINGLE * FROM makt INTO itab_makt
WHERE matnr = v_matnr
AND spras = v_spras.
CALL FUNCTION 'CONVERSION_EXIT_ALPHA_OUTPUT'
EXPORTING
input = itab_makt-matnr
IMPORTING
output = v_mat.
IF sy-subrc = 0.
rtexti-tdformat = '*'.
CONCATENATE 'P/N:' v_mat
* << Fim da inclusão
INTO rtexti-tdline SEPARATED BY space.
APPEND rtexti.
* >> Início da inclusão: FORM FILL_DESC
ENDIF.
* << Fim da inclusão
ENDIF.
ENDLOOP.
IF NOT /pws/zycie078-nrseqd IS INITIAL.
PERFORM verifica_generico.
ENDIF.
...
----------------------------------------------------------------------------------------------------
Modificações efetuadas em REPS /PWS/MZYCI023F03
...
FORM fill_desc.
* >> Início da inclusão: FORM FILL_DESC
DATA: v_mat(18) TYPE c.
* << Fim da inclusão
IF /pws/zycie085-dtuserc IS INITIAL AND
sy-tcode EQ '/PWS/ZYCI023_C' .
/pws/zycie085-dtuserc = sy-datum .
ENDIF.
CLEAR rtexti. REFRESH rtexti.
CALL FUNCTION 'READ_TEXT'
EXPORTING
client = sy-mandt
id = 'ZDSI'
language = sy-langu
...
...
ENDIF.
ENDIF.
ELSEIF itab_zycit229-txtdesc = '11'.
rtexti-tdformat = '*'.
CONCATENATE text-052 itab_it-ebeln
INTO rtexti-tdline SEPARATED BY space.
APPEND rtexti.
ELSEIF itab_zycit229-txtdesc = '12'.
rtexti-tdformat = '*'.
CONCATENATE text-115 itab_it-ebelp
* >> Início da inclusão: FORM FILL_DESC
INTO rtexti-tdline SEPARATED BY space.
APPEND rtexti.
ELSEIF itab_zycit229-txtdesc = '14'.
SELECT SINGLE * FROM makt INTO itab_makt
WHERE matnr = itab_ekpo-matnr
AND spras = v_spras.
IF sy-subrc = 0.
CALL FUNCTION 'CONVERSION_EXIT_ALPHA_OUTPUT'
EXPORTING
input = itab_makt-matnr
IMPORTING
output = v_mat.
rtexti-tdformat = '*'.
CONCATENATE 'P/N:' v_mat
* << Fim da inclusão
INTO rtexti-tdline SEPARATED BY space.
APPEND rtexti.
* >> Início da inclusão: FORM FILL_DESC
ENDIF.
* << Fim da inclusão
ENDIF.
IF rtexti IS INITIAL.
PERFORM read_text_blitem CHANGING /pws/zycie100a-especificacao.
ENDIF.
ENDLOOP.
...